Folks,
I have developed a spreadsheet that is very formula intensive that takes forever (~ an hour) to calculate. Not being a techy at all, would you suggest more RAM or a faster processor to speed up the cell calculations? Thanks, Jason |

Before making any hardware changes I suggest you check this out.
Charles Williams has some great info on his site dealing with speeding up calculations. http://www.decisionmodels.com/ Gord Dibben MS Excel MVP On Thu, 14 Sep 2006 10:23:03 -0700, Jason wrote: Folks, I have developed a spreadsheet that is very formula intensive that takes forever (~ an hour) to calculate.
